Understanding Chaldean Numerology
Chaldean Numerology is one of the oldest and most accurate numerology systems, originating from ancient Babylon. Unlike the more common Pythagorean system, Chaldean numerology assigns numbers 1-8 to letters (number 9 is considered sacred and not assigned). This system is believed to reveal deeper insights into personality, destiny, and life path.
How Chaldean Numerology Works
In Chaldean numerology, each letter is assigned a specific number based on its vibrational energy:
- 1: A, I, J, Q, Y - Leadership, independence, innovation
- 2: B, K, R - Cooperation, balance, diplomacy
- 3: C, G, L, S - Creativity, expression, communication
- 4: D, M, T - Stability, hard work, practicality
- 5: E, H, N, X - Freedom, adventure, change
- 6: U, V, W - Harmony, responsibility, nurturing
- 7: O, Z - Spirituality, introspection, wisdom
- 8: F, P - Power, success, material abundance

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the difference between Chaldean and Pythagorean numerology?
Chaldean numerology uses numbers 1-8 and assigns them based on sound vibrations, while Pythagorean numerology uses numbers 1-9 and assigns them sequentially (A=1, B=2, etc.). Chaldean is considered more accurate as it's based on the vibrational frequency of letters, whereas Pythagorean is based on alphabetical order. Chaldean also treats number 9 as sacred and doesn't assign it to any letter.
How do I calculate my name number?
To calculate your name number, assign each letter in your full name its corresponding Chaldean number, add all the numbers together, and reduce to a single digit (unless you get 11, 22, or 33, which are master numbers). For example, "JOHN" = 1+7+5+5 = 18 = 1+8 = 9. Use your full birth name for the most accurate reading.
What are master numbers in numerology?
Master numbers are 11, 22, and 33 - they are not reduced to single digits because they carry special spiritual significance. Number 11 represents intuition and spiritual insight, 22 represents the master builder with the power to turn dreams into reality, and 33 represents the master teacher with the ability to uplift humanity. If your calculation results in these numbers, keep them as is.
